Summary

  • Roberval Tavares de Sousa, an Engineering Officer at COMPANHIA DE SANEAMENTO BASICO DO ESTADO DE SAO PAULO-SABESP (SBSP3), has filed a Form 4 detailing transactions related to his beneficial ownership of the company's common shares.
  • On May 1, 2026, 8,243 Restricted Stock Units (RSUs) vested, which were initially granted on April 29, 2025. These RSUs represent the contingent right to receive one common share upon vesting.
  • Following the vesting, Mr. Tavares de Sousa directly beneficially owned 8,243 common shares.
  • Additionally, on May 1, 2026, he disposed of 2,267 common shares at a price of $6.69 per share.
  • After this disposition, his direct beneficial ownership stands at 5,976 common shares.
  • The filing also notes that the reporting person's transactions are exempt from Sections 16(b) and 16(c) of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934 due to SABESP's status as a foreign private issuer.
  • The filing references a capital increase in March 2026 and a stock split approved in April 2026, which are also noted as exempt events.
  • Dividend equivalents accrued upon the vesting of RSUs are also mentioned as an exempt event.

Key Dates

DateDescription
04/29/2025Grant date of 32,965 Restricted Stock Units (RSUs) to Roberval Tavares de Sousa.
03/01/2026Capital increase occurred (referenced in remarks).
04/01/2026Stock split approved by shareholders (referenced in remarks).
05/01/2026Vesting date for 8,243 RSUs and transaction date for the disposal of 2,267 common shares.
05/15/2026Date of signature for the Form 4 filing.
